I think it's a brilliant video in every respect. However, what Skule said got me thinking: what is IWC really selling here? The words that come to mind to me are adventure, ruggedness, sport.
To my thinking, IWC has virtually cornered the higher-end sports watch market, on land, sea and air. That's not to dismiss other brands or models (the Royal Oak, the Fifty Fathoms, Panerai, etc.) but from an over-all perspective none of them could have produced this video or offered so many watches to meet the themes presented.
On the other hand, IWC can't be all things to all people. It used to "sell" history, technical innovation, etc. IWC still has those qualities, of course, but the video isn't selling tourbillons, new complications or heritage as much --if at all-- here. That's understandable --the market is where it's at, but other brands emphasize others qualities (Breguet or Patek would be examples in other directions).
I think, as said above, it's a great video. it appeals to the right market in exactly the right way. with products at the right price point for the market. And it is perfectly produced, with amazing images and tempo. IWC is selling this high-class adventure.
